What Is a Bail Bond?



A bail bond offers as a financial warranty making sure that an individual will certainly appear in court after being released from guardianship. This lawful agreement involves a bail bond business, which offers the required funds to secure the launch of the accused from prison. In exchange, the individual or their family pays a portion of the overall Bail amount, generally ranging from 10% to 15%. The bail bond company assumes the risk of the full Bail quantity being forfeited if the private falls short to show up in court. Bail bonds are essential for those that can not manage the complete Bail amount, enabling them to restore their freedom while awaiting trial. Bail Amount Decision



When an individual is detained, the resolution of the Bail quantity entails several elements that intend to safeguard the offender's appearance in court while balancing public safety. Courts commonly think about the severity of the criminal activity, the offender's criminal history, and the possibility of trip. In addition, they assess the individual's ties to the area, such as family links and employment condition, which can suggest stability and obligation. The territory's Bail schedule may also affect the quantity, offering a standard range based on the infraction. Ultimately, the goal is to establish a Bail amount that is both practical for the defendant and warranties they return for trial, showing the justice system's commitment to fairness and accountability.


Costs Estimation Variables



A number of crucial aspects add to the estimation of bail bond costs, which are typically established at a portion of the overall Bail quantity. One of the most significant element is the Bail amount itself; higher Bail usually causes a higher costs. In addition, the individual's criminal history contributes, as those with previous offenses might encounter increased costs due to viewed risk. The territory's laws can also impact premium rates, as different locations have differing rules concerning bail bond services. Other factors to consider consist of the defendant's trip risk and the nature of the infraction. Eventually, these elements incorporate to establish the particular costs that a bail bond firm will charge for its solutions, making certain a customized method to private situations.

Kinds of Bail Bonds



Bail bonds can be found in different types, each designed to cater to specific circumstances and legal demands. The most usual type is the surety bond, where a bail bond agent guarantees the complete Bail amount to the court in exchange for a fee. Cash bonds call for the offender or an agent to pay the whole Bail amount upfront, which is reimbursed upon court look. Building bonds enable people to use genuine estate as collateral for Bail. Furthermore, federal bonds are used in situations involving government fees, while migration bonds specify to immigration-related apprehensions. Each kind serves a special function, ensuring that offenders can protect their launch while adhering to lawful responsibilities. The Bail Bond Refine Explained



Different kinds of Bail bonds offer different avenues for safeguarding launch from protection, yet the bail bond procedure itself is an essential facet of passing through the lawful system. At first, a private apprehended will certainly have a Bail set by the court, which determines the amount needed for release. A bondsman then actions in to promote this procedure. The private or a representative contacts the bail bondsman, that normally bills a percent of the Bail amount as a charge. The bail bondsman safeguards the complete Bail amount by offering collateral or a guarantee to the court. When the Bail is published, the person is launched until their court day. Failure to appear can result in the forfeit of the Bail and possible lawful effects for both the private and the bondsman.


Prices Entailed in Bail Bonds



Understanding the costs associated with Bail bonds is important for people passing through the lawful system. The key cost associated with Bail bonds is the costs, usually set at 10-15% of the total Bail quantity. This fee is non-refundable, regardless of the case end result. Additional costs may include administrative fees, collateral requirements, and prospective costs for layaway plan. Obtaining a bail bond for somebody outside one's state is generally feasible, but it calls for discovering a bondsman licensed in that particular state. Each state has various policies controling bail bond solutions, affecting qualification.


What Takes place if the Accused Misses Their Court Day?



If a defendant misses their court day, a warrant may be issued for their arrest, and the bail bond might be surrendered. This can cause added lawful effects and monetary liabilities for the co-signer.


Are Bail Bond Charges Refundable?



The question of whether bail bond fees are refundable commonly emerges. Generally, these fees are non-refundable, as they make up the bail bond company for the solution offered, regardless of the offender's court appearance outcome.


Can I Pay the Bail Bond Cost in Installments?



Many bail bond firms offer installment repayment options for their costs, enabling customers to pay gradually. Terms vary by provider, so people must ask directly about specific plans and conditions prior to proceeding.
